Carbon dioxide emissions head for another record in 2025 but there are signs that greenhouse gas pollution in china might be slowing, according to a new analysis. Coal, oil, and natural gas are all contributing to the rise, with gas emissions expected to climb by 1.3%, oil by 1%, and coal by 0.8%. Carbon dioxide (co2) emissions from fossil fuels and cement will rise around 1.1% in 2025, reaching a record 38.1bn tonnes of co2 (gtco2), according to the latest figures from the global carbon project
